[0/5 Points] DETAILS PREVIOUS ANSWERS MY NOTES PRACTICE ANOTHER One end of a rope weighing 0.2 pounds per foot is tied to a small 40-pound monkey, and then the rope is used to lower the monkey into a 40-foot deep well to retrieve a 7 pound wrench. The monkey gets out of the well (carrying the wrench) by climbing up the rope, with the end of the rope still tied to the monkey, How much work does the monkey do in climbing up to the top of the well? work = * foot-pounds
